3v4l.org

run code in 150+ php & hhvm versions
Bugs & Features
<?php echo password_hash('123456', PASSWORD_DEFAULT);
Output for 7.1.0
$2y$10$9urCHthGjIgNf.QsCJ9eJ.nNUeZEE2kfrpbLOG0pMZ5H6Z8nunwFe
Output for 7.0.14
$2y$10$tl8uDVPqWyyJaLU/7bmTi./.qvXeDK859TfEaaeigyWflJnRE.viq
Output for 7.0.6
$2y$10$AlxFYOT/6PeAyHBiVbSTCOwY1gLsNUgyUqO./BaLl3Gm.aUjQH3J6
Output for 7.0.5
$2y$10$5ujj9hZXuwCHOrq57vDj3.1ZnpnRlkil5gR78NgzI2LjKe2nnEQwW
Output for 7.0.4
$2y$10$0qD8zwYsd5JbQTkYMW3iYuZIdy5BW1o18/Ls5w4FJyhCx/yjvJCj2
Output for 7.0.3
$2y$10$T0SpyWj6NkFFqwm61eoxYeCj1cAusblgEyS3PcUlBZMkdi9RImSOm
Output for 7.0.2
$2y$10$VxuLzwr15p/zdo8rFCk/O.gjKWWs4s.yV9lAtuCaFtvxi0pBN.Nw.
Output for 7.0.1
$2y$10$PJ0Yh/uoOXe0bBzPgRiigeFI52UAMkZLHVjZFZjXol8Du0faAYEcm
Output for 7.0.0
$2y$10$PDx0.wAyADY7EqarFEAD7eWfJwR.OS.kB/XDA6WBcC9Zcw.sW14ci
Output for hhvm-3.12.0
$2y$10$OL8hDs66QJSfySKt87U2AujKNxIbLZqap6glRV2vV8BPEnS/ZZ//e
Output for hhvm-3.10.0
$2y$10$HAkzdj7oIPN2j.dhChD8mugdePX7Eo7ZgCOMnMwVIe5zbGwYyJrNO
Output for 5.6.28
$2y$10$wtjb7iGlJ5BifhcPKFJx/eCTg2ETLGplpMsglGURdGZ3m3cSI0FLa
Output for 5.6.21
$2y$10$mfMw9qnOgyCS.RkCTfBheeyJbSqxay4i/bKyvwSXRAMizIT.5EA2q
Output for 5.6.20
$2y$10$VfK6CaRCnAR4nrTHdfZmPOyfmkVDWQUZLwouh0VOK7t..RJDn.9RW
Output for 5.6.19
$2y$10$kE8Qse3vRBgIZ9UliXJ6H.PMHktV9cw3WRHOmNroN9leQvCsMm9qy
Output for 5.6.18
$2y$10$It3uLHEpchich3arIar23OEEhprYa.HWckLYON7dtoEiHbIYNobhO
Output for 5.6.17
$2y$10$c9NfMW7nZ8OtjcKewgve.OuacMk2nYTmsFGUFPhm9YLCrVBiy4c3e
Output for 5.6.16
$2y$10$TMCLsFZyFnuFvj/Ap269Zu5CZkpatZOXIWExWAkTVKeOMKjZm6P4K
Output for 5.6.15
$2y$10$hp/ePaOxPHRGcl3Iz8cxRu.8jl/arV.39wPY/f0MVQ5pbFza0nWTu
Output for 5.6.14
$2y$10$61H9z7z/Y2AJJBuXL1t0ce7gLx2tsdssvhAV.rYfW65Eew0OcFMSy
Output for 5.6.13
$2y$10$ac0ufbaGn4gWhNxg3Rr5zufuYnn2aePAwbTY/jhIY6Dnh1s/Qhxr2
Output for 5.6.12
$2y$10$1IxKRFLedAG2eRgznAk1SepdzYjGsJ48bL2jOl.JcetesE39BnAI.
Output for 5.6.11
$2y$10$Jk0ndgB/Z321ib5.pK72JeXCf8N8QV.45dduHyKtGkKLA8DY0tKQW
Output for 5.6.10
$2y$10$bg224VkOZIJkaDjGap0yreWQvf3I9chlXO16209sMrryt0h6ijwMi
Output for 5.6.9
$2y$10$eVIYMhDLPQvFTqt.qQK3YeyNWryhKERwoX27EJKTTujBXsRPLl1N6
Output for 5.6.8
$2y$10$81hyscitcr1kYwwNrTKvk.3qSb9dLJNdnJMZWuBRVKlsjW7SWOlvW
Output for 5.5.35
$2y$10$XWothDakTChRJib1b35/nONWZeZYv/HIeo2DJYPcQ75M.sgt48Ibe
Output for 5.5.34
$2y$10$J.TDoKgkAU0Nwy2Gikc7PuPuGDAwUdyKmZx7zVXt.8m9MiMVWraN.
Output for 5.5.33
$2y$10$ujOfPGafPRQn46muLZBip.4ifBSnRA7Y1rztplscEVcAYm66lDxRO
Output for 5.5.32
$2y$10$w4qijl4RG3Rwk6TkhbcCjOpqH8M8JZ9NyWoZFDdYDTceXlrtWTwlW
Output for 5.5.31
$2y$10$dQCy/O6M8RUXbudCXP4elO4.lmnSaAbuU9ym39os7gDKWCU9E/UPK
Output for 5.5.30
$2y$10$CFy6GuULyxcaN9TusM/NBu7BoO2YXYk03TGYXrS6Ihb7iKPSev6sq
Output for 5.5.29
$2y$10$X0JbEAVOPRA2S5YAbL1scOlE1KjAzZz454EETrQKGYMf8VQno0aiC
Output for 5.5.28
$2y$10$.yJ4NCuOVu0KGLweTJ99luL2QDjiwXJvFYADOQtjr3yd227R.HKYi
Output for 5.5.27
$2y$10$g.ZMYk40qDY2l7pRbK993ePTo8Bw8dbxRYobvFQe7m6peB4r1hOZe
Output for 5.5.26
$2y$10$xhKo3WaE2FKWtzYrfNNoMupIQwW1q5Jxb1DUnjztmCA1ZkS6wDwKO
Output for 5.5.25
$2y$10$jw5KfcwlGWH3zkedTzxiy.uykPVZoeIKFZXZ3lNnIgbNjP99G1CJm
Output for 5.5.24
$2y$10$BdBZ7suS27W0hbrHOEoXxuFXsRdY9YDTAUiyl4bqA2GcQsKKfg01u
Output for 5.0.0 - 5.4.45
Fatal error: Call to undefined function password_hash() in /in/d1hLd on line 2
Process exited with code 255.
Output for 4.4.5 - 4.4.9
Fatal error: Call to undefined function: password_hash() in /in/d1hLd on line 2
Process exited with code 255.
Output for 4.3.2 - 4.4.4
Fatal error: Call to undefined function: password_hash() in /in/d1hLd on line 2
Process exited with code 255.
Output for 4.3.0 - 4.3.1
Fatal error: Call to undefined function: password_hash() in /in/d1hLd on line 2